Purpose of “properties” window:

  • The characteristics and appearance of a project can be controlled by using the “properties” window.
  • The “properties” window is used for setting or getting the required values of the control.
  • It has auto hide capability which is done by clicking the pushpin icon to turn Auto Hide “on” or “off”.
  • The “properties” window can be viewed from the menu bar.
